Writer's Contest as Part of Punta Gorda Book Week and Photography Show at Visual Arts Center

If you are skilled at expressing yourself about photographs you see, you might want to enter the Writer's Contest being held in conjuction with both Punta Gorda Book Week and the Photography Show.  Book Week started yesterday and continues through Saturday.  The photography show is being held through January 29 at the Visual Arts Center, 210 Maud St., Punta Gorda.

The contest involves writing about the specific photographs on display at the Photography Show. . Contestants must visit the display, select a photograph to write about, then write a poem or essay of not more than 250 words about the work. The entry fee is $10. Prizes of $100, $75 and $50 will be awarded to first-, second- and third-place winners, respectively. The winners will be announced at the book festival.
